RESOLUTION NO. 82-105
REDUCING DEVELOPMENT BOND
BURL OAKS 3RD ADDITION (A-792)
WHEREAS, in accordance with the development contract dated March 16, 1981,
Lundren Bros. Construction, Inc., developer of Burl Oaks 3rd Addition (A-792),
has agreed to install certain improvements for said development; and
WHEREAS, the developer has completed a portion of the street, utility and site
grading as noted below; and
WHEREAS, the developer has requested a reduction of the development bond to
reflect the completed work;
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T HEREBY RESOLVED BY THE C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F
PLYMOUTH, MINNESOTA that the bond requirements are reduced as follows:
ITEM ORIGINAL A4OUNT NEW AMOUNT
Street Construction $ 71,600 ~$57,280
Sanitary Sewer 47,700 -0-
Watermain 35,500 -0-
Storm Sewer 8,200 -0-
Boulevard and Drainage Swale Sod 5,000 5,000
Pond or Ditch Construction -0- -0-
Street Signs 300 300
Street Sweeping and Storm Sewer Cleaning 1,500 1,500
Park and Trail Improvements (Paving) 1,600 1,600
Maintenance of Erosion and Sediment Control Plan 500 500
Site Grading 20,400 2,040
Design, Administration, Inspection, As-Builts 23,076 81180
TOTAL $215,376 $76,400
That the letter of credit required be reduced from $86,660 to $76,400 to reflect
the completed work.
FURTHER BE IT RESOLVED that the sanitary sewer, watermain and storm sewer are
accepted, as of February 22, 1982, for continual maintenance subject to the one
year guarantee by the developer.
